Multiple Post-translational Modifications Affect Heterologous Protein Synthesis

Post-translational modifications (PTMs) are required for proper folding of many proteins. The low capacity for PTMs hinders the production of heterologous proteins in the widely used prokaryotic systems of protein synthesis.
